Hand Decorated Perfume Bottles by Jfay, Studio 3B



All of my potion/perfume bottles are hand decorated individually upon an order being placed.  They are decorated just like jewelry.  I use jewelry wire, beads and charms.  Each perfume has it's own individual bottle design, but you can order any design you'd like for any perfume.  There's no extra charge since they're not made until ordered.

The potion/perfume bottles are shipped with plastic caps to prevent spillage during shipment, but cork stoppers are included to put in your bottles upon receipt.  The corks are excellent to use as perfume applicators.  It's nice to have pretty bottles to display on your vanity tray or dresser, but I do also offer my perfumes in spray bottles as well for carrying along with you.  The spray bottles hold 1/8 oz of perfume, but you can order a refill bottle of perfume for refilling your spray bottle.

The potion/perfume bottles come with a free refill bottle.  Bonus!  So when you purchase your decorated potion bottle, you automatically have extra perfume to refill your decorated bottle.  You can also use this refill bottle to refill your spray bottle.  I sell the spray bottles empty or filled.

I also offer my perfumes in decorated potion necklaces, so there are 3 ways to choose how you want to receive your favorite Wick'd Potion Sinfully Delicious Perfumes!

Jfay's Micro Perfumery

Just like micro breweries who brew up artistic blends of beer to give your taste buds an adventure, I blend artistic perfumes to give your nose an adventure!  

My approach to making perfumes is to let my imagination go where it may.  To let a concept, an idea, or even a mood, develop into an enjoyable aroma experience.

I begin my design journey usually with a certain idea or inspiration in mind.  My latest design project was Floozy Perfume.  For this, it began as an idea to make a 1920's Flapper inspired fragrance.  I first started researching cocktail recipes from the 1920's, as Speak Easy's were all the rage.  One that really caught my eye was called Bee's Knees.  The recipe called for Honey, Orange, Lemon and Gin. I thought that Orange and Lemon would be a great starting place. I began building on this concept and soon my fragrance journey led me on a more sultry path, and I decided to infuse some tawdry spices into my recipe that would pair nicely with the Mandarin Tangerine I used for my Orange influence, as well as the Lemon.  The result is a very saucy perfume with Tangerine and Lemon notes riding happily on a background of delicious Spices such as Cinnamon, Clove, and Nutmeg. The fragrance is also infused with a bit of Ginger and Green Tea. Does sound like a drink recipe hey?



That gives you an idea of how a perfume idea may come about and be turned into reality.  The ideas and fragrance combination possibilities are endless.  To tap into your imaginings and turn them into fragrances is amazing!
